Ragi Vermicelli Upma Recipe

Ragi Vermicelli Upma Recipe with step by step picture. This is made with Vegetables and Ragi Vermicelli. Healthy diabetics recipe which is tasty as well.

TABLE OF CONTENTS

Ragi Vermicelli Upma

Vermicelli upma is a easy go to breakfast idea in many home. It is quick to make and taste delicious as well. Why not try this ragi semiya upma instead of regular ones. These are delicious and is so healthy. The main thing is, you have to be little careful when cooking it, if you add too much water, then the whole upma will become one big gloop.. But the method i am showing is fool proof and you can never mess with it.

Ingredients for Ragi Vermicelli Upma

  • Ragi Semiya / Finger Millet Vermicelli – 1 packet around 200 grams
  • Water around 1.5 cup
  • Onion – 1 medium size chopped finely
  • Green Chillies – 2 chopped finely
  • Carrots – 1 large chopped finely
  • Beans – 6 finely chopped
  • Capsicum – ½ chopped finely
  • Salt to taste
  • Coriander Leaves – 3 tbsp finely chopped
For Seasoning:
  • Olive Oil – 2 tsp
  • Mustard Seeds / Kaduku – 1 tsp
  • Urad Dal / Ulundu Paruppu – 1 tsp
  • Asafoetida / Hing / Kaya Podi – ¼ tsp
  • Curry Leaves – a sprig

How to make Ragi Vermicelli Upma

  1. Heat oil in a kadai. Add in all seasoning ingredients and saute it for a min.
  2. Add in onions, green chillies and saute for a min.
  3. Add in all chopped vegetables and saute it for 5 mins.
  4. Now add in salt and mix well. 
  5. Add in semiya and mix well. Roast it in the oil for 2 min. 
  6. Now start sprinkling the water and keep tossing. Cook on a low heat. I sprinkled around 1.5 cup of water. You may need less as the variety of semiya you are using.
  7. You can cover the kadai with a lid and cook it on a low heat. Taste and check whether it is cooked.
  8. Add in coriander leaves and fluff it up. Serve with chutney.
